📰 In the news
Mark your 2026 calendar: The Space Coast Strawberry Festival continues today in Viera with fresh strawberries, festival attractions, and the Gator Boys Alligator Show from 10 a.m. to 10 p.m., $7 admission — see what’s planned for 2026.
Big plans, bigger questions: Dutch Bros is expanding on the Space Coast, with Titusville and Melbourne shops expected to open by end of summer, stirring traffic concerns as the chain expands in Central Florida — get all the details.
Celebs bring fandom up close: Doctor Who stars land in Brevard today for a first-ever fan signing in Cocoa from 4 to 6 pm, with free admission and paid photo and autograph options — get all the event details.

📆 Our favorite events this week
Have an event to share? BaseLocal Verified Businesses can submit them for free! Learn more about how to submit an event here →
All events are subject to change without notice. Always check official event pages for the most up to date information.
🎭 The Rose of Calvery @ Shepherd’s Hall (Titusville) | Thursday (3/12) at 6:30 PM – Take a break from the usual Easter egg scramble and catch Ballet Esprit back at Shepherd’s Hall for one night only, telling the Easter story through dance. Elegant, moving, and surprisingly down to earth, like church, but with better choreography, and no bake sale.
🎉 Palm Bay’s 50th Anniversary Celebration @ Palm Bay Magnet High School (Melbourne) | Friday (3/13) at 5:30 PM – Whether you roamed these halls in bell-bottoms or just dropped a kid off last semester, Palm Bay’s Big 50 is your chance to come back without a hall pass. Expect campus strolls, games, prizes, local vendors, nostalgia, and a community-wide pat on the back.
🏃 3rd Annual Be the One River Walk 5K @ American Legion Post 22 (Cocoa) | Saturday (3/14) at 7:00 AM – Trade your usual loop around the block for a 5K River Walk that backs veteran suicide prevention. Walk it, donate, or sponsor a veteran if your knees negotiate. It’s all heart, zero fluff, and every dollar heads straight to this year’s charity.
🍓 Strawberry Festival @ Fred Poppe Regional Park (Palm Bay) | Saturday (3/14) at 10:00 AM – Craving something sweeter than I-95? Palm Bay’s Strawberry Festival brings fresh berries, live music, crafts, classic cars, bounce houses, petting zoo, and pony rides. $7 cash only, kids 2 and under free, save $1 with a canned good or coupon, supporting local kids in need.
🐣 Easter Fest @ First United Methodist Church of Cocoa Beach | Saturday (3/14) at 11:00 AM – Consider this your annual excuse to let the kids burn off sugar while you catch up with half the neighborhood. There are food trucks, including 4th Street Fillin’ Station, Easter Bunny photos, a kids DJ dance party, obstacle courses, and the usual delightful chaos.
🌳 Bonsai & Cheers @ Playalinda Brewing Company (Titusville) | Saturday (3/14) at 11:30 AM – Bonsai and beers are teaming up at Playalinda Brewing for a Dwarf Jade workshop, a forgiving, beginner-friendly tree you can keep alive. You’ll sip two beers, get hands-on guidance, leave with shears, a pot, and your tiny masterpiece, and wonder why therapy isn’t this fun.
☘ Saint Patrick’s Sip, Shop & Sparkle @ The Exchange Resale (Rockledge) | Sunday (3/15) at 12:00 PM – Grab your green and swing by for a St. Paddy’s sip, shop, and sparkle with drinks, fairy hair by Spectrum Sparkles, and 10% off almost everything, designer consignment excluded. Perfect retail therapy on Murrell, just north of the Walgreens. No leprechauns required.
